Contactors TeSys LC1D are professional contactors of the LC1D AC3 series from TeSys. Typical applications include resistive loads and motor control. All models are very reliable and of excellent quality. Properties and advantages include 3-pole DIN-rail mounting, connection terminals for screw mounting, and protection class IP20 on the front.
